The radius of a circle is given as 10cm subject to an error of 0.2cm. the error in the area of the circle is?

Answers

Answer:

12.56 [tex]cm^2[/tex] is the error in area of circle.

Step-by-step explanation:

Given that:

Radius of the circle, r = 10 cm

Error in measurement of radius, [tex]\triangle r[/tex] = 0.2 cm

To find:

The error in area of circle = ?

Solution:

First of all, let us have a look at the percentage error in measurement of radius:

[tex]\dfrac{\triangle r}{r}\times 100 = \dfrac{0.2}{10}\times 100 = 2\%[/tex]

Now, we know that Area of a circle is given as:

[tex]A = \pi r^2[/tex]

[tex]\Rightarrow \dfrac{\triangle A}{A} \times 100 = 2 \times \dfrac{\triangle r}{r} \times 100\\\Rightarrow \dfrac{\triangle A}{A} = 4\%[/tex]

Area according to r = 10

[tex]A = 3.14\times 10^2 = 314 cm^2[/tex]

Now, error in area = 4% of 314 [tex]cm^2[/tex]

[tex]\Rightarrow \dfrac{4}{100} \times 314 = 12.56 cm^2[/tex]

So, the answer is:

12.56 [tex]cm^2[/tex] is the error in area of circle.

Find the next 4 terms of this Fibonacci sequence -x, x+y, y

Answers

Answer:

see explanation

Step-by-step explanation:

Any term in a Fibonacci sequence is the sum of the previous 2 terms.

Given the first 3 terms then

a₄ = a₂ + a₃ = x + y + y = x + 2y

a₅ = a₃ + a₄ = y + x + 2y = x + 3y

a₆ = a₄ + a₅ = x + 2y + x + 3y = 2x + 5y

a₇ = a₅ + a₆ = x + 3y + 2x + 5y = 3x + 8y

Thus the next four terms are

x + 2y, x + 3y, 2x + 5y, 3x + 8y

The grade of a road is its slope written as a percent. A warningsign must be posted if a section of road has a grade of at least 8% and ismore than 750 feet long.a. Interpret and Apply A road rises 63 feet over a horizontal distanceof 840 feet. Should a warning sign be posted? Explain your thinking.b. Critical Thinking The grade of a section of road that stretches over ahorizontal distance of 1000 feet is 9%. How many feet does the roadrise over that distance?

Answers

Answer:

(a)Grade =7.5% (No warning sign is needed)

(b)Rise =90 feet

Step-by-step explanation:

[tex]\text{Slope = }\dfrac{Rise}{Run}[/tex]

(a)

Rise = 63 feet

Run (Horizontal distance) = 840 feet.

[tex]\text{Slope = }\dfrac{63}{840}=0.075\\\\$Grade=Slope \times 100 = 0.075 \times 100 = 7.5\%[/tex]

A warning sign should not be posted since its grade is less than 8%.

(b)

Grade = 9%

Run (Horizontal distance) = 1000 feet.

Recall that:

Grade = Slope X 100

[tex]9 =\dfrac{Rise}{1000} \times 100\\\\9 =\dfrac{Rise}{10}\\\\$Rise = 9 \times 10 \\$Rise=90 feet[/tex]

The road rises 90 feet over a distance of 1000 feet.
